New Year Sale 2026! Hurry Up, Grab the Special Discount - Save 25% - Ends In 00:00:00 Coupon code: SAVE25
Welcome to Pass4Success

- Free Preparation Discussions

Snowflake ARA-R01 Exam - Topic 1 Question 10 Discussion

Actual exam question for Snowflake's ARA-R01 exam
Question #: 10
Topic #: 1
[All ARA-R01 Questions]

A Snowflake Architect Is working with Data Modelers and Table Designers to draft an ELT framework specifically for data loading using Snowpipe. The Table Designers will add a timestamp column that Inserts the current tlmestamp as the default value as records are loaded into a table. The Intent is to capture the time when each record gets loaded into the table; however, when tested the timestamps are earlier than the loae_take column values returned by the copy_history function or the Copy_HISTORY view (Account Usage).

Why Is this occurring?

Show Suggested Answer Hide Answer
Suggested Answer: D

Using Snowpipe for continuous, automated data ingestion minimizes the need for manual intervention and ensures that data is available in Snowflake promptly after it is generated. Leveraging Snowflake's data sharing capabilities allows for efficient and secure access to the vendor's data without the need for complex API integrations. Materialized views provide pre-aggregated data for fast access, which is ideal for dashboards that require high performance1234.

Reference =

* Snowflake Documentation on Snowpipe4

* Snowflake Documentation on Secure Data Sharing2

* Best Practices for Data Ingestion with Snowflake1


Contribute your Thoughts:

0/2000 characters
Stefania
3 months ago
This is surprising! I didn't expect timestamps to behave like that.
upvoted 0 times
...
Jina
3 months ago
Sounds like a setup mismatch to me.
upvoted 0 times
...
Georgene
3 months ago
Wait, are we sure they used the right timestamp functions?
upvoted 0 times
...
Tawna
4 months ago
Agree, the cloud provider's timezone can mess things up.
upvoted 0 times
...
Ressie
4 months ago
I think it's definitely a timezone issue.
upvoted 0 times
...
Virgina
4 months ago
I feel like parameter mismatches could be a factor, but I’m not confident about that. Option A seems a bit vague to me.
upvoted 0 times
...
Olen
4 months ago
I practiced a similar question about timestamp discrepancies, and I think it might relate to the functions used in the copy statement, like in option C.
upvoted 0 times
...
Aileen
4 months ago
I’m not entirely sure, but I think the CURRENT_TIME evaluation timing could be the issue. That sounds like option D.
upvoted 0 times
...
Kathryn
5 months ago
I remember discussing how timezone settings can affect timestamps in Snowflake, so option B might be a possibility.
upvoted 0 times
...
Victor
5 months ago
This is tricky, but I think I have a good handle on it. I'll methodically go through each option, considering the potential causes and evaluating which one best fits the scenario described in the question.
upvoted 0 times
...
Glendora
5 months ago
Ah, I see. It's likely an issue with the parameter setup or the functions used in the copy statement. I'll need to carefully review the options and think through which one best explains the problem.
upvoted 0 times
...
Tommy
5 months ago
Okay, I think I've got a strategy here. I'll focus on understanding the difference between the Snowflake timestamp and the cloud provider's timestamp, and see if I can identify the root cause of the mismatch.
upvoted 0 times
...
Kassandra
5 months ago
Hmm, the key seems to be understanding the difference between when the timestamp is evaluated versus when the record is actually inserted. I'll need to think through the implications of that.
upvoted 0 times
...
Theresia
5 months ago
This seems like a tricky one. I'll need to carefully review the question and options to understand what's going on with the timestamp mismatch.
upvoted 0 times
...
Roslyn
5 months ago
This looks like a typical insurance-related question. I'm pretty confident I can figure this out by breaking down the details and considering the different plan options provided.
upvoted 0 times
...
Jaime
5 months ago
Okay, I've got a strategy for this. I'll start by reviewing the definitions of each option and thinking about how they could be used to limit the Technicians' view. That should help me narrow it down.
upvoted 0 times
...
Gene
9 months ago
So, the architects are working with the table designers, but the timestamps are still off? Looks like they need to put on their 'snow' goggles and see the problem clearly.
upvoted 0 times
...
Ernie
9 months ago
Hold on, the CURRENT_TIME is evaluated when the load operation is compiled? That's just plain weird. Snowflake needs to get their act together.
upvoted 0 times
Markus
8 months ago
D) The CURRENT_TIME is evaluated when the load operation is compiled in cloud services rather than when the record is inserted into the table.
upvoted 0 times
...
Marguerita
8 months ago
C) The Table Designer team has not used the localtimestamp or systimestamp functions in the Snowflake copy statement.
upvoted 0 times
...
Alberta
8 months ago
B) The Snowflake timezone parameter Is different from the cloud provider's parameters causing the mismatch.
upvoted 0 times
...
Devon
9 months ago
A) The timestamps are different because there are parameter setup mismatches. The parameters need to be realigned
upvoted 0 times
...
...
Cherrie
10 months ago
Wait, they didn't use the localtimestamp or systimestamp functions? That's rookie mistake 101! No wonder the timestamps are off.
upvoted 0 times
Bobbye
8 months ago
C: The Snowflake timezone parameter Is different from the cloud provider's parameters causing the mismatch.
upvoted 0 times
...
Michael
8 months ago
B: Yeah, using localtimestamp or systimestamp functions would have been a better choice.
upvoted 0 times
...
Dulce
9 months ago
A: The timestamps are different because there are parameter setup mismatches. The parameters need to be realigned.
upvoted 0 times
...
...
Aja
11 months ago
Ah, I see! The timezone mismatch between Snowflake and the cloud provider is the culprit here. They'll need to ensure the timezones are in sync.
upvoted 0 times
Marylou
10 months ago
B) The Snowflake timezone parameter Is different from the cloud provider's parameters causing the mismatch.
upvoted 0 times
...
Adrianna
10 months ago
A) The timestamps are different because there are parameter setup mismatches. The parameters need to be realigned
upvoted 0 times
...
...
Jacob
11 months ago
The timestamps are definitely different due to parameter setup mismatches. The Snowflake team needs to align the parameters properly to get the correct timestamps.
upvoted 0 times
...
Jolanda
11 months ago
Maybe the Table Designers should use localtimestamp or systimestamp functions in the Snowflake copy statement to fix this.
upvoted 0 times
...
Viola
11 months ago
I agree, the mismatch in timezone parameters could be causing the problem.
upvoted 0 times
...
Celestina
11 months ago
I think the issue is with the timezone parameter.
upvoted 0 times
...

Save Cancel